Exactly what I was looking to replace with an external sliding door handle

I don't write many reviews but thought I'd write about it because I was considering buying this sliding door handle set to give myself a REAL outdoor handle to give at my door. All I had was what I take to be a solid doorknob, not a HANDLE to slip your hand into on the outside of my slider. Typical for construction quality windows and doors. Having just replaced a sliding door in my previous home, I knew they make handles that have a REAL handle inside and out. So I set out to find something to replace the hard outer pull that I could literally only reach with my fingertips. RRRRRR Another issue with the old door is that my current door is nearly 8 feet tall and weighs a lot. When I was 62 and just tugging on a piece of the door with my fingertips, I found it difficult to open and close it from the outside. I measured and looked and looked at the Revain options and decided this is what I need and boy did it. I didn't buy it to replace both handles, although I could. The kit included two different sets of screws. Some screw in both handles individually on each side, while others have an internal screw that goes in from the outside to screw in the internal screw. Replacing the holes on the old outer pole. Sorry if you don't know what I mean, but if you've replaced one of these you will know. I wish they would state this in the description (that it comes with 2 different sets of screws) because it would help me make a decision quicker. They are shown in the drawing of the handles but do not specifically say that 2 sets of screws can be used. So I was able to replace the outer bar with one of these grips using screws that went from the inner to the outer female screw and they fit perfectly. Took less than 10 minutes and I'm so glad it worked and was so easy. I kept the old inside handle and door latch lever because they were fine, and while they don't exactly match in size and shape, who cares. If it ain't broke, don't fix it.
